Daycare teacher hit in a road crash in Cotabato Province

DAVAO CITY — A daycare teacher was severely injured when she was struck by a pickup truck while crossing the national highway in front of Sto. Niño Church in Makilala town, North Cotabato, Thursday night.

Police identified the victim as Amparo Nioda, a resident of Purok Mahayahay in Poblacion Makilala.

It was drizzling at the time of the incident, and the highway was poorly lit with heavy traffic.

According to a live video from Ronda Teleradyo, blood was profusely oozing from Nioda’s head as she was carried by the Makilala Disaster Rescue Team to a nearby hospital.

The still unidentified driver of the pickup truck remained with the victim while they awaited the police.
